However, there are areas where you must use caution. While the geometric lines are clean, some of the floral integrations may have thin details. If you are cutting very small clipart pieces from adhesive vinyl, test the size first. Details smaller than a quarter-inch can be difficult to weed and may not adhere properly over time. Similarly, avoid using the most complex sections of the pattern on small items like earring cards unless you simplify the layout. Always preview your PNG transparency to ensure no white halos appear around your black shapes, especially if you are placing them on colored backgrounds.
Technical Checks Before You Sell
Before you list any item on Etsy or take orders for a craft fair, perform these practical checks:
- Test the SVG lines: Open the file in your design software and zoom in to 400%. Ensure there are no stray nodes or broken paths that could cause cutting errors.
- Check resolution for print: If using the JPG or PNG for sublimation, confirm the DPI is at least 300 at the size you intend to print. Blurry prints lead to refunds.
- Mockup realism: Place the design on real product mockup images. Does the black contrast enough against the product color? Does the scale look balanced?
- Font pairing: Experiment with typography. This design pairs exceptionally well with modern script fonts for a feminine touch or bold display fonts for a gender-neutral appeal.
- Licensing confirmation: Always double-check the commercial license terms. Ensure you are allowed to use the design bundle for physical goods and digital downloads if you plan to sell printable versions.
